PDF/A is the ISO-standardized version of PDF designed specifically for long-term digital preservation. While a regular PDF might display differently in 30 years if its fonts are missing or its embedded content depends on external resources, a PDF/A is self-contained — every font, color profile, and resource is embedded inside the file so it renders identically forever. Many institutions require PDF/A for archival submissions: court filings, government records, academic theses, legal contracts, and corporate compliance archives. The format strips out features that interfere with long-term reproducibility (JavaScript, encryption, external links, audio/video) and embeds everything the file needs to render on its own. What is PDF/A and why should I use it?
PDF/A is an ISO-standardized version of PDF (ISO 19005) designed for long-term digital preservation. It embeds all fonts and resources so the document renders identically decades from now, regardless of software changes. Many courts, governments, universities, and corporate archives require PDF/A for submitted documents.
What's the difference between PDF and PDF/A?
PDF/A is a stricter subset of PDF. It embeds all fonts, applies a defined color profile, and prohibits features that interfere with long-term reproducibility — no JavaScript, no encryption, no external links, no audio/video. The visual content stays the same, but the file becomes self-contained and archive-safe.
Which PDF/A version does Dokfo produce?
Dokfo produces PDF/A-1b or PDF/A-2b compliant output, both widely accepted standards. PDF/A-1b is the most conservative (broadest compatibility); PDF/A-2b allows JPEG2000 compression and layers. Both meet typical archival requirements.

Can I convert a password-protected PDF to PDF/A?
PDF/A prohibits encryption, so the password must be removed first. Use Dokfo's Unlock PDF tool (with the password) to remove protection, then convert to PDF/A.

Is PDF/A larger than a standard PDF?
Slightly, because all fonts must be embedded. The size increase is usually 5-30% depending on how many fonts the original used. The trade-off — guaranteed long-term readability — is worth it for archival use.
